F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E: Arkansas Cattlemen’s Association Names Senator Ronald Caldwell as 2025 Legislator of the Year
HOT SPRINGS, Ark. — The Arkansas Cattlemen’s Association (ACA) has recognized Senator Ronald Caldwell of Wynne and District 10 as its 2025 Legislator of the Year, honoring his steadfast leadership and advocacy for Arkansas agriculture.
As Chair of the Senate Agriculture, Forestry & Economic Development Committee, Caldwell has been a strong champion for policies that strengthen farm viability, support agricultural research, and protect rural livelihoods. His legislative priorities have included securing stable funding for the University of Arkansas Division of Agriculture, streamlining sales-tax exemptions for farm equipment and inputs, and working toward balanced solutions on field burning regulations.
“Senator Caldwell’s leadership has been instrumental in ensuring that Arkansas’s cattle producers have the resources, policies, and support they need to succeed,” said ACA Executive Vice President Michelle Bufkin Horton. “His commitment to our industry is evident in every legislative session.”
In addition to his chairmanship, Caldwell serves on key committees including Revenue & Taxation, Legislative Council, Joint Budget, and numerous subcommittees. His decades-long service to Arkansas reflects a deep understanding of the challenges and opportunities within agriculture.
